WebJul 9, 2009 · Several answers define exit status 2 as "Misuse of bash builtins". This applies only when bash (or a bash script) exits with status 2. Consider it a special case of incorrect usage error. In sysexits.h, mentioned in the most popular answer, exit status EX_USAGE ("command line usage error") is defined to be 64. WebThe exit command terminates a script, just as in a C program. It can also return a value, which is available to the script's parent process. Every command returns an exit status (sometimes referred to as a return status or exit code ).
